Airport Overview

Stavanger Airport, Sola (ENZV) sits at 29 feet above sea level near Stavanger, Norway. Runway infrastructure includes 2 strip(s); the primary surface extends 9,369 feet (N/A). Airport Specifications

Airport Identity
Airport NameStavanger Airport, Sola
ICAO CodeENZV
IATA CodeSVG
AddressStavanger, Norway
Elevation29 ft MSL
Coordinates58.8767° N, 5.6378° E
Airport DataAirNav SVG
Operations & Facilities
Runways18/36: 9,369 ft (ASP)
10/28: 8,035 ft (ASP)

Operational Considerations

Stavanger Airport, Sola's 29-foot field elevation keeps density altitude effects manageable. Even on warm days, density altitude here tops out around 1,829 feet — within normal performance parameters for most aircraft. The 9,369-foot runway provides approximately 9,361 feet of effective sea-level performance.

Stavanger Airport, Sola's high latitude brings extreme seasonal variation to flight operations. Winter days in this region may provide only 6-8 hours of usable daylight. Runway contamination from snow and ice is expected from November through March. Icing conditions — both structural and induction — are a persistent hazard during the cold months. Summer operations benefit from extended twilight or near-continuous daylight, expanding the operational window significantly. Fog formation is common during seasonal transitions as temperature and moisture patterns shift.

Two runways at Stavanger Airport, Sola provide crosswind flexibility. When the primary runway's crosswind component exceeds aircraft limitations, the secondary runway typically offers a more favorable alignment. Runway selection should account for wind, obstacle clearance, and any published procedures.
